Ingredients

Make homemade flour tortillas in under an hour! This flour tortilla recipe makes fluffy tortillas, perfect for burritos, fajitas, and tacos!

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1 teaspoon fine salt
  • ¼ cup olive oil (avocado oil or room temperature unsalted butter is also great!)
  • ¾ cup warm water

How to Make Homemade Flour Tortillas

Step 1: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a large bowl, combine the flour, baking powder, and salt. Stir until well combined.

Step 2: Add Wet Ingredients

Add the olive oil and warm water. Mix together with your hands until the dough starts to come together and all dry ingredients are incorporated.

Step 3: Knead the Dough

Transfer the dough onto a well-floured work surface. Knead for about 5 minutes until smooth and elastic.

Step 4: Divide Dough into Balls

Divide the dough into 8 equal pieces for large burrito-size tortillas or 10 pieces for medium soft taco-size. Roll each piece into a ball.

Step 5: Let Dough Rest

Lightly flour a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Place the dough balls on top, cover with a clean kitchen towel, and let them rest for at least 30 minutes (up to 2 hours).

Step 6: Roll Out Tortillas

On a lightly floured surface, roll each ball into an 8 to 10-inch circle for large tortillas or a 6 to 8-inch circle for medium size. Keep your surfaces floured to prevent sticking.

Step 7: Cook Tortillas

Heat a skillet or griddle over medium-high heat. Once hot, place one tortilla on it. Cook for 30-45 seconds until small bubbles form. Flip it over using hands or a spatula and cook another 30-45 seconds until browned.

Step 8: Keep Tortillas Warm

Transfer cooked tortillas to a tortilla warmer or plastic zip-top bag to keep them soft. Repeat with remaining dough.

Step 9: Serve or Store

Enjoy immediately or store in the refrigerator for up to 5-7 days.

How to Perfect Homemade Flour Tortillas

To achieve the best homemade flour tortillas, consider these helpful tips that enhance texture and flavor.

  • Use warm water: This helps the dough come together more easily and creates softer tortillas.
  • Knead well: Ensure you knead the dough long enough so it becomes smooth and elastic; this will improve the texture.
  • Rest the dough: Allowing the dough to rest helps relax the gluten, making it easier to roll out each tortilla.
  • Keep it floured: Always keep your work surface lightly floured to prevent sticking while rolling out the dough.
  • Cook at high heat: A hot skillet ensures that the tortillas cook quickly without becoming tough.
  • Store properly: Keep cooked tortillas warm in a tortilla warmer or zip-top bag to maintain their softness until serving.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Making homemade flour tortillas can be a delightful experience, but it’s easy to make mistakes. Here are some common pitfalls and how to avoid them:

  • Overworking the dough: Kneading too long can make your tortillas tough. Aim for a smooth, elastic texture without excessive kneading.
  • Skipping the resting period: Not letting the dough rest can lead to tortillas that spring back when rolling. Always cover and let it rest for at least 30 minutes.
  • Using cold water: Cold water can hinder the dough from coming together properly. Always use warm water for better consistency.
  • Not using enough flour while rolling: Insufficient flour can cause sticking. Keep your surface and rolling pin lightly floured throughout the process.
  • Cooking at too low of a temperature: If your skillet isn’t hot enough, tortillas won’t puff up or develop brown spots. Preheat your skillet to medium-high heat before cooking.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store homemade flour tortillas in an airtight container for up to 5-7 days.
  • You can also wrap them in plastic wrap or aluminum foil before placing them in the container.

Freezing Homemade Flour Tortillas

  • For longer storage, freeze tortillas by placing parchment paper between each one.
  • Store in a freezer-safe bag or container for up to 3 months.

Reheating Homemade Flour Tortillas

  • Oven: Wrap tortillas in aluminum foil and heat at 350°F (175°C) for about 10-15 minutes until warm.
  • Microwave: Place a damp paper towel over a few tortillas and heat for 20-30 seconds until soft.
  • Stovetop: Heat each tortilla on a skillet over medium-high heat for about 15-20 seconds per side until warm.

Frequently Asked Questions

If you have more questions about homemade flour tortillas, here are some common inquiries:

How do I make Homemade Flour Tortillas softer?

For softer tortillas, ensure you knead the dough just enough and allow it to rest adequately before rolling them out.

What is the best way to store Homemade Flour Tortillas?

Store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ator or freeze with parchment paper between them for longer shelf life.

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our?

Yes! While all-purpose flour gives a classic tortilla taste, whole wheat flour will add a nuttier flavor and more fiber.

How thick should my Homemade Flour Tortillas be?

Aim for about 1/8 inch thick when rolling out your tortillas; this thickness helps achieve that fluffy texture.
